AFROS and bell-bottoms will be the "in thing" this weekend as the
Sixties Party takes over East London.

The hype for this annual event picked up last week when organisers
Zolani and Anele Nonxuba hosted a number of Sixties Meltdown parties
in Port Elizabeth, Mthatha and Queenstown.

A pre-party before the big day on Saturday has been planned for
Friday, at which DJ Mahoota will be launching his new album.
According to Zolani, Mahoota, a member of kwaito outfit Trompies,
will be playing alongside Leeby and Jenerik Soulz at both Bar Kulcha
and Xanadu Lounge in Berea on the night before the event at Gonubie
Showgrounds on Saturday.

"People will be able to enjoy the artists in the venue of their
choice as both places offer something different," said Zolani.

About 20 DJs, including Fistaz Mixwell, Tbo Touch, Lulo Cafe, Andy X,
Mo Flava and Giggs Superstar are due to perform on Saturday.

This will be the third year East London hosts the Sixties Party, the
last two events being at a farm near the airport.

However, Zolani says the venue has been changed for the convenience
of patrons.

"Its a bigger venue and more accessible to people ­ and it has a
concrete surface, a fact that ladies who wear heels would enjoy, as
the previous venue had only grass on it."

The Sixties Party, an event that started in Mafikeng in the North
West province a couple of years ago, is known for big parties that
are held before the main event.

Party animals usually come dressed up in retro outfits.

Interest in the event has grown so much that Sixties Parties have
also been held in Cape Town, Port Elizabeth and Durban.

"East London has always been very supportive of this event and this
year is also going to be even bigger," said Zolani.
